1. Which organization is primarily responsible for developing and
maintaining the Architect Registration Examination (ARE) used for architect
licensure in Virginia?
A. American Institute of Architects (AIA)
B. National Council of Architectural Registration Boards (NCARB)
C. International Code Council (ICC)
D. National Architectural Accrediting Board (NAAB)
B
The ARE is developed and administered by the National Council of
Architectural Registration Boards (NCARB), which standardizes licensure
examinations across U.S. jurisdictions, including Virginia.
2. What is the current standard format of the Architect Registration
Examination (ARE) used for licensure in Virginia?
A. Seven written essay exams covering design theory only
B. Six divisions assessing architectural practice competencies
C. Three state-specific exams plus one national exam
D. One comprehensive oral board examination
B

,The ARE 5.0 consists of six divisions that evaluate competency across key
areas of architectural practice, including project management,
documentation, and construction evaluation.
3. Which of the following best describes eligibility requirements for
taking the ARE in Virginia?
A. Any high school graduate may register directly
B. Candidates must be approved by the state board and meet education/AXP
requirements
C. Only licensed engineers may apply
D. No approval is required before scheduling the exam
B
Virginia requires candidates to be approved by the state board and meet
education and experience requirements, such as completion of the
Architectural Experience Program, before sitting for the ARE.
4. What is the primary purpose of the Architect Registration Examination
(ARE)?
A. To test artistic drawing ability only
B. To assess readiness for independent architectural practice and licensure
C. To certify construction contractors
D. To rank architecture schools internationally
B
The ARE evaluates knowledge, skills, and competencies required for safe
and effective architectural practice before granting professional licensure.
5. How many divisions currently make up the ARE 5.0 exam?
A. Four
B. Five
C. Six

,D. Seven
C
ARE 5.0 is structured into six divisions that collectively cover the full
architectural project lifecycle and professional practice areas.
6. Which division of the ARE focuses most directly on financial and
business aspects of architectural practice?
A. Project Development & Documentation
B. Practice Management
C. Programming & Analysis
D. Construction & Evaluation
B
Practice Management covers firm operations, financial management, and
legal responsibilities within architectural practice.
7. What organization delivers the ARE exam to candidates in Virginia?
A. Prometric
B. PSI
C. Pearson VUE
D. ETS
B
PSI is the exam delivery provider used for administering the ARE in
collaboration with NCARB and state boards.
8. What is the typical structure of questions in ARE 5.0?
A. Only multiple-choice questions
B. Essay-based responses only
C. Multiple-choice, case studies, and interactive item types
D. Oral defense presentations
C

, ARE 5.0 includes multiple-choice questions, case studies, hot spots, and
other interactive question types to assess applied architectural knowledge.
9. What is the relationship between NCARB and Virginia’s architect
licensing system?
A. NCARB replaces Virginia’s licensing board entirely
B. Virginia uses NCARB’s ARE as part of its licensure process
C. NCARB only provides school accreditation
D. Virginia does not use NCARB exams
B
Virginia relies on NCARB’s ARE as the standardized professional
examination for architect licensure.
10. Which program is typically completed before or during ARE
eligibility to gain practical experience?
A. Intern Development Program
B. Architectural Experience Program (AXP)
C. Structural Engineering Certification Program
D. Construction Safety Program
B
The Architectural Experience Program (AXP) is the structured internship
requirement that candidates complete to qualify for architectural
licensure.
